Unprocessed ESM in the browser makes sense for local development. We are collectively wasting millions of CPU hours (and developer time) waiting for our mostly unchanging dependencies to be processed. For production deployment though, I'd still prefer ESM in the browser, but not verbatim as they are coming from npm, but compiled, minified, and bundled in a way that strikes a balance between total number of modules, code duplication inside the modules, long-term cacheability etc. |
